| Series Title: |
COLLECTOR OF CUSTOMS, SYDNEY. OUTWARD LETTER BOOKS TO UNDER SECRETARY OF THE TREASURY |
| Description: |
This series consists of twelve volumes of outward letter books to the Secretary of the Treasury and the Under Secretary for Finance and Trade. Most of the letters are written by the Collector. Volume numbers 4, 5 and 11 are missing. At the front of each volume, there is an alphabetical index to subjects and names. The letters in volume numbers 1 to 3 and 6 to 10 are numbered. In the front inside cover of volume numbers 12 to 15, there are pieces of paper which have been stuck in, noting the last pages indexed. There are two columns showing page number and date. The outward letters relate to subjects such as appointment of staff, salaries, seizures, duties to be paid, revenue, and Customs out-stations. This Series follows on from A1013, 1858-1859. Copies in these Letterbooks are on very dry tissue-thin paper. Because of the period they cover, there are some references to Chinese-related matters but not to individual Chinese. |
| Sample Items: |
Book 1, 1859: Page 26-8, 20 Jun: Peculiar case of Opium seized from ship Kate Hooper Book 1, 1859: Page 176, 2 Aug: Chief Secretary, Melbourne, re Chinese crossing NSW/Victorian border Book 13, Oct 1890+: Page 194, 24 Feb 1891: New South Wales: Return showing the quantity & value of Opium imported into & exported from the Colony of NSW during the year 1890: Custom House, Sydney, 24 February 1891. Book 14, Aug 1892+: Page 231, 26 Jul 1893: Minute Paper for the Executive Council: Appointment of Officers to receive Poll Tax payable under the provisions of the Chinese Restriction & Regulation Act of 1888: Treasury, NSW, Sydney 26 July 1893 Book 15, Oct 1896+: Page 96, 8 Dec 1898: Custom House, Sydney. 8 December, 1898: re Letter of Instructions to Officers, in connection with the administration of the "Immigration Restriction Act of 1898 |
